Transaction 50269cd734b6cf8003f2d40d2f45a30a78389ba69debe58b55f5716cd8cf5262

1 Input
1 Outputs
  • 50269cd734b6cf8003f2d40d2f45a30a78389ba69debe58b55f5716cd8cf5262:0
  • value  144189000
    address  38uMFx32hUvTEy1kDzsMiEgCMUUjWdxyw7